Steven and Makenzie Schultz went to a new restaurant in Cedar Rapids, Iowa last weekend.  When it took 20 minutes to get their water, another 40 minutes to get their appetizer and another 60 to get their meals, they did what most, by then, angry customers don't: THEY LOOKED AROUND.

After noticing their server was the only one handling a dozen tables and was pulling double duty as the bartender, they decided that instead of shafting him on a tip, they'd give him a REALLY GOOD tip!  Why would they empathize with their server so much? They both used to be servers and now have a successful restaurant of their own.

They posted this pic of their receipt on Facebook, asking people to remember the context of situations before making a rush to judgement.  So far, this friendly reminder has received over 1.5 million likes as of this posting!
